Senior Manager, Corporate FP&A
Hollister IncorporatedAbout the role
We Make Life More Rewarding and Dignified
Location: Libertyville
Department: Finance
Summary:
The Senior Manager, Corporate FP&A – Planning & Strategy leads the Annual Operating Plan (AOP/PROJ), Mid‑Year Review (MYR), rolling forecasts, scenario modeling, and long‑term Strategic Planning (SP). This role also drives the enterprise reporting & analytics roadmap, working closely with IT and global FP&A teams. The position manages one analyst.
Responsibilities:
Planning & Forecasting
- Lead global AOP/PROJ, MYR, and rolling forecast processes.
- Build driver‑based models, scenario plans, and long‑range financial outlooks.
- Challenge assumptions and ensure alignment with corporate strategy.
Reporting & Technology Strategy
- Define and deliver the roadmap for reporting, data architecture, and automation.
- Partner with IT on Adaptive/BI enhancements and data governance.
- Standardize KPI definitions, hierarchies, and reporting structures.
Business Insights & Partnering
- Provide strategic analyses to support investment, SG&A, and enterprise priorities.
- Deliver forward‑looking insights, risks/opportunities, and performance bridges.
Team Leadership
-Develop one planning analyst; strengthen modeling, analytical, and storytelling skills.
-Prioritize workload, provide coaching, and build capability depth.
Skills & Competencies
Technical
- Deep expertise in planning cycles (AOP/PROJ/MYR/SP), driver‑based forecasting, scenario modeling
- Strong experience in Adaptive Planning, SAP/ERP/BPC, Power BI
- Advanced data modeling, KPI design, and roadmap prioritization
Leadership & Behavioral
- Influential communicator who can align senior leaders
-Systems thinker with an innovation mindset
-Strong project management & governance orientation
Requirements:
- Bachelor’s degree in Finance, Accounting, or related field (MBA/CPA preferred)
- 7-10+ years FP&A experience with planning leadership
-Prior roadmap, systems, or transformation exposure a plus
-Experience coaching talent and working cross‑functionally and interacting with senior leaders.
Success Measures
- Execution of AOP/PROJ/MYR/SP processes with stakeholder alignment
- Forecast accuracy improvements and transparent drivers
- Deliver roadmap with measurable automation and reporting improvements
- Positive employee engagement and analyst development progress
Other Specifications
- Travel: Up to ~10%
- Work Structure: Hybrid/On‑site
About Hollister Incorporated
Hollister Incorporated is an independent, employee-owned company that develops, manufactures and markets healthcare products worldwide. The company spearheads the advancement of innovative products for ostomy care, continence care and critical care, and also creates educational support materials for patients and healthcare professionals. Headquartered in Libertyville, Illinois, Hollister has manufacturing and distribution centers on three continents and sells in nearly 80 countries. Hollister is a wholly owned subsidiary of The Firm of John Dickinson Schneider, Inc., and is guided both by its Mission to make life more rewarding and dignified for people who use our products and services, as well as its Vision to grow and prosper as an independent, employee-owned company, and in the process, to become better human beings.
